Main national accounts tax aggregates
Romania, 2004
In 2004, Romania's main national accounts tax aggregates decreased by 3.9% compared to 2003, reaching 9.8%.
The figure is below the EU-27 average of 14.2%.
Romania ranks 20th out of 27 EU member states with reported data — in the bottom half of the distribution.
Over the past five years, the indicator has fallen by 14.0% (from 11.4% in 1999).
